Output 3c3fcdb61bcbbc6e521c2ec3aec0ea14fcd46da057e2285c8bb08988a277acde:0

value
62814
script pubkey
OP_0 OP_PUSHBYTES_20 0d0dd34d4985c9984bdb78e17053a60c58267a22
address
bc1qp5xaxn2fshyesj7m0rshq5axp3vzv73zw6aq2d
transaction
3c3fcdb61bcbbc6e521c2ec3aec0ea14fcd46da057e2285c8bb08988a277acde
confirmations
15087
spent
true